ACCOUNT SUPERVISOR, PUBLIC RELATIONSTruePoint’s Account Supervisor on our Marcom team is a key leadership role responsible for accounts, people, and client service and management. The ideal candidate has deep experience implementing high-impact marketing communications programs for both consumer and business-to-business brands.
They know how to build and implement strategic programs that generate meaningful results for multiple clients. This individual has a proven track record of providing excellent client service and client retention. The candidate should be driven, savvy, a team player, and solution-oriented.
We’re seeking a team leader who genuinely cares about propelling others forward. This individual will play a central role in the talent management and development of their direct reports.
Responsibilities- Serve as the primary point of contact for assigned clients, building strong relationships throughout the organization and ensuring high-quality service delivery. Provide high-impact strategic counsel and recommendations to clients.
- Manage day-to-day client activities, including communication, research, planning, implementation and evaluation of marketing activities, and paying careful attention to budgets, resources, deadlines, and client expectations. Have the ability to multitask in a fast-paced, deadline-driven environment.
- Deliver high-quality written and verbal content and present persuasively.
- Bring a big-picture view to developing and executing strategic programs that meet clients' business and marketing goals, predicting and planning outcomes, and directing efforts for meaningful results.
- Consistently secure high-quality, high-impact media opportunities for clients bringing a strong awareness and understanding of the media landscape.
- Build and maintain strong relationships with key journalists (including national media), influencers, and other stakeholders to drive media coverage and brand awareness.
- Support clients during crisis situations with clear, concise strategies and recommendations.
- Oversee client budget and monthly billing and financial forecasting. Manage financial metrics, including utilization, scopes, and profitability.
- Effectively upsell clients to grow account revenue. Lead new business efforts to acquire new clients, including research and proposal preparation.
- Be an excellent and skilled writer. Possess a strong attention to detail and the ability to coach others in writing. Be able to effectively develop media materials that follow AP style and are aligned with client strategy.
- Plan and execute media and other events.
- Collaborate effectively across the agency with other internal teams.
- Build a high-performing, highly-skilled, and engaged team. Delegate and project management effectively with the team.
- Create high-level positioning and messaging for clients.
- Effectively manage, coach, and develop team members with a focus on creating a great employee experience and retention. Proactively identify beneficial training and development opportunities.
- 5+ years of public relations and/or corporate communications experience
- 2+ years of proven project management experience
- 2+ years of direct experience supervising people and team management experience
- 3+ years of experience managing clients, including planning, budgeting, and utilization
